A Legacy of Excellence in Classical Ballet
Columbia Youth Ballet provides world-class ballet education under the artistic direction of Ahmed Nabil Khalil and Alice De Nardi Nabil. As the Official Academy of Columbia City Ballet, our curriculum follows the renowned Vaganova method — nurturing discipline, artistry, and a lifelong love for dance in every student.
From pre-ballet to pre-professional training, we develop the complete dancer — technically strong, musically expressive, and artistically confident.
Training for Every Stage
Our Programs
Pre-Ballet
An introduction to ballet through creative movement, musicality, and basic technique in a nurturing environment.
Ages 3 – 5Beginner
Foundation in classical ballet technique, building strength, flexibility, and an understanding of ballet vocabulary.
Ages 6 – 8Pre-Intermediate
Advancing technique with more complex combinations, developing coordination and artistic expression.
Ages 8 – 11Intermediate
Refining classical technique with pointe work introduction, variations, and performance opportunities.
Ages 11 – 14Advanced
Pre-professional training with intensive focus on artistry, repertoire, partnering, and stage presence.
Ages 14+Competition Team
Selected dancers representing CYB at regional, national, and international competitions with dedicated coaching.
